Your Team, Your Impact

Marvell is a leading supplier of automotive Ethernet chipsets. Our Foundry Technology team, under Central Engineering, is seeking a highly skilled and experienced engineer to lead Marvell's automotive products from the foundry perspective.
In this role, you will collaborate closely with Marvell's silicon foundry partners and internal cross-functional teams to ensure the successful launch and mass production ramp of new automotive products. Additionally, you will be responsible for addressing customer RMAs and driving foundry partners to improve defective parts per million (DPPM) rates.

What You Can Expect

  • Serve as the primary technical interface between the foundry, Marvell teams (Design, Product/Test Engineering, FA/QA/Rel, Supply Chain, etc.), and external customers for tape-out, new product introduction (NPI), yield, and quality.
  • Lead the transition from NPI to high-volume production, ensuring a smooth and efficient ramp-up.
  • Identify and mitigate reliability risks and manufacturing weaknesses, proactively implementing fixes before mass production.
  • Optimize process parameters to achieve optimal product performance and stable production supply.
  • Drive device performance optimization, yield improvement, WAT analysis, and process/fab qualification.
  • Oversee inline monitoring, statistical process control (SPC) reviews, and DPPM reduction to maintain high production quality.
  • Address and resolve Returned Material Authorizations (RMAs), quality issues, and customer requests in a timely manner.
  • Work with internal teams to implement robust preventive actions, ensuring issues do not recur.

What We're Looking For

  • Master's degree or higher in Engineering or Science (Electrical Engineering, Physics, Materials Engineering, etc.); Ph.D. preferred.
  • 15+ years of experience in semiconductor technology development, fab process integration, foundry engineering, or foundry management within IDM, foundry, or fabless companies.
  • Strong expertise in silicon manufacturing technology, yield enhancement, reliability, statistical process control, and failure analysis.
  • A self-motivated team player capable of working independently with minimal supervision.
  • Proven engineering problem-solving skills with an execution-oriented mindset.
  • Excellent verbal and written communication skills, with the ability to interact effectively in a fast-paced, results-driven environment.
